WebDec 9, 2024 · Is Chipotle Sauce Spicy? Just like jalapeños themselves, cans of chipotle in adobo will vary in spiciness from can to can. They’re mild to medium in heat, but in this recipe, they’re definitely cooled down by the sour cream. For a less spicy sauce, remove the seeds from the chipotles before adding them to the food processor. Chipotle Sauce Recipe WebWithout further ado, here is our chipotle hot sauce recipie.
